FOR THOSE WITH BATTERY PROBLEMS

For me, I think I've solved it...
Go into your Corporate Email, hit the menu button, go to settings. Turn off "Push" notifications and set it to anything other than push. I set mine to 15minutes and my battery was almost instantly relieved. From 8am until 1130am, I lost 85% of my battery. I turned off Push and set it to 15minutes, within a few minutes, the heating issue was pretty much gone, on the back of the phone, and that 15% has lasted me for 2 hours. I'm going to let it die all the way down and charge it up to confirm.

Functionally, this seems to be a major problem right now. I have exchange email at work that always worked fine... but it seems like it was killing battery completely.

Try that... so far, it seems to be working for me.

I have GPS/Location Service issue that no one here has mentioned (yet)...

I'm specifically running Build: FRG01B, Kernel: 2.6.32.9-g103d848 (android-build@apa26 #1). Same as everyone else I'm sure, just wanted to include it in this post.

Basically, after I flashed the thing, everything worked except that the weather widget could not figure out my location and Google Maps (4.4) also had no idea where I was. After testing every fix I have found online so far, here are the details of what I did to try to fix this and what I found out...

I did a complete factory reset via the Recovery console (hold X while powering up, etc...). I also blew away the cache partition. Then, reloaded Froyo from the ROM I downloaded.

What I found was that when I booted in, the location stuff all worked fine (just using GPS, not WiFi). Everything seemed peachy. Then, as soon as I launched Google Maps, it could not figure out my location anymore. I tried this with the Google Maps version that was included with the ROM and after downloading v4.4, no luck.

So, I have to think that Google maps is changing a setting somewhere that is turning off or changing how it thinks it is supposed to figure out my location. I have searched high and low and cannot figure out anything.

Basically, where I am now is that my weather widget cannot find my location, Google Maps cannot find my location (or even my closest cell tower to give me a range of where I am), Google.com says my location is "unavailable" and even the RF Signal Tracker app shows no information related to GPS. But, like I said, I know it is something OS/Software related, because the GPS works after a factory reset and before running Google Maps for the first time.
